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are used to unlock and start your vehicle when it was constructed in the last 25 years. It was designed to be a more effective security system than traditional metal keys, transponder keys incorporate computers inside their tough plastic keys that must communicate with the computer onboard your vehicle in order to turn the ignition.

Transponder keys can also be used to control home security and remote door openers, including gates and garage doors. Because they can be programmed with an unique serial number they are less likely to be used by criminals. However, they're not 100% secure. Criminals have learned ways to hack into these systems, so the use of a transponder is not guarantee your security.

Key Fobs

Modern-day car keys and fobs can do more than just unlock and start a vehicle. They also come with a host of extra convenience features, like the ability to open your windows or summon the car by pressing a single button. They also serve as a significant theft deterrent. All this technology means they're costly to replace in the event of loss or damage. The days of getting your keys cut by a local locksmith are gone, and obtaining a new fob from a dealer can cost hundreds of dollars.

Some key fobs have built-in security chips that communicate with the car's electronic system in order to verify that the owner is authorized to access and start the car. They are sometimes referred to as smart keys and are more expensive than the traditional metal keys that have a transponder integrated into. Dealership estimates range from $200 to $500 for replacing the smart key.

If your Mazda key fob battery fails it is possible to replace it yourself with a spare button cell battery purchased at a hardware store, or a big-box retailer. You can also find step-bystep instructions on YouTube. The owner's guide will show you how to open your fob's case.
